Grasping Official Agents

Official agents play a crucial role in the creation and upkeep of a business entity, acting as the designated point of contact between the entity and the government. Their main responsibility is to receive legal notices, including summons, ensuring that companies stay aligned with state regulations. When an establishment is served notices, the official agent is responsible for transmitting these essential documents to the designated individuals within the business.

For entrepreneurs, hiring a dependable registered agent provider is important for preserving an active status with regulatory obligations. A registered agent must have a tangible address in the jurisdiction where the company is based and be on hand during standard working hours. Failing to fulfill these obligations can lead to possible legal complications and penalties. This is why many entrepreneurs select professional registered agent services, which deliver advantages such as compliance reminders, prompt document management, and overall comfort regarding statutory obligations.

Pricing and Pricing of Registered Agents

The cost of registered agents can differ significantly based on several factors, including the provider, the state requirements, and the specific features offered. Most registered agent companies provide their services at an annual fee that typically ranges from fifty to three hundred dollars.  why use a registered agent  is important for business owners to compare different providers of registered agent services to find the best registered agent services that meet their financial constraints and requirements.

In addition of the basic annual fees, entrepreneurs should also be cognizant of potential extra fees. These may entail fees for services such as document forwarding, tracking compliance, and business mail handling. Some companies offer bundles that contain annual compliance services or alerts, enhancing their value. For companies that require a reliable registered agent, carefully examining service offerings can help determine whether the cost is warranted.

Furthermore, while cost-effectiveness is a significant factor, it is essential not to neglect the quality and reliability when choosing a registered agent. Choosing a cheap registered agent service may save money in the immediate term but could result in issues down the line if the agent fails to fulfill their statutory requirements. Business owners should weigh cost against the quality of service to ensure that they hire a qualified registered agent who meets their needs efficiently.

Benefits of Hiring a Designated Agent

A designated agent provides essential services that help simplify business operations and ensure compliance with state regulations. By appointing a registered agent, founders can maintain a professional presence within the state, receiving critical legal documents and notifications promptly. This ensures that businesses do not fail to meet critical deadlines or notifications, which can lead to consequences or even legal issues. Having a reliable registered agent also allows business managers to focus on their essential operations without the burden of handling legal correspondence.

Another major advantage of appointing a registered agent is the increased privacy and safety it offers. Registered agents act as a shield between the business and the public, reducing the chance of personal information being publicly accessible. This is especially beneficial for small business owners or sole proprietors, who may prefer to keep their home address confidential. With a registered agent, businesses can use the agent's location as their formal business address, safeguarding personal details while ensuring they remain compliant with state regulations.

Furthermore, designated agent services often provide additional support, such as compliance reminders and document management. Many designated agents offer online interfaces for easy access to necessary documents and notifications, simplifying entity compliance tracking. With the extra services that designated agents can provide, businesses can improve their overall efficiency and ensure that they meet all statutory obligations without additional stress.
